ASIC Engineer, Infra Silicon Enablement Responsibilities
Working with end users to understand system use cases to help guide validation.
Ensuring a tight loops between hardware qualification and the final application use models
We focus on volume as well as the velocity of qualifications to allow the fastest possible ramp to production.
The team works on all aspects of silicon productization
from early architecture and design inputs, to pre-silicon validation, to bring-up and post-silicon characterization.
The teams early engagement with the design team ensures that quality and debuggability are built into the design.
We support the architecture team with insights from performance power characterization to guide future improvements.
We work directly with the verification team to enable a comprehensive pre and post silicon test plan.
We write tests, create bare metal operating systems, enable frameworks that will allow us to reuse and scale testing from pre-silicon platforms to many ASICs in the lab during the post silicon phase.
We work on extensive functional and electrical characterization over temperature, process corner and voltage.
To accomplish this at scale, we build and maintain extensive lab automation.
Minimum Qualifications
BS or advanced degree in Electrical Engineering, Computer Engineering, Computer Science, Engineering, Math, Physics or a related field or equivalent experience
7+ years of experience in hands-on SW/FW/HW engineering to build systems/products for datacenter environments, consumer devices/HW, or similar
7+ years of experience with proven troubleshooting analytics of server/systems architecture and components
7+ years of experience in developing test specifications, procedures, and debug guides for test solutions.
7+ years of experience with some of the following modules/domains: PCIe, Networking, Flash, Memory, CPU, GPU, DRAM (DDR4/5 or HBM)
Bachelors degree in Computer Science, Computer Engineering, relevant technical field, or equivalent practical experience.
Preferred Qualifications
7+ years of experience in ASIC Design, Development or Validation (Silicon bringup, validation, emulation, characterization)
Experienced in the integration of lab tools for automated workflows
7+ years of experience with Linux systems and server systems management
7+ years of experience with some of the following modules/domains: Serdes, characterization, emulation, logic design, microarchitecture, validation, embedded programming
5+ years of experience with embedded systems architecture and components, performance optimization of algorithms, test automation, and instrument communication (osciloscopes, analyzers, traffic generators, etc.)
Experience in debugging tools for systems-on-chip (SoCs) - eg. JTAG, GDB, Trace32
Knowledge of common bus protocols such as I2C, SPI, USB, and/or PCIe.
Knowledge of of ASIC design flow, ASIC prototyping flow, and similar.
Q1. Saving Money Problem Statement Ninja is adventurous and loves traveling while being mindful of his expenses. Given a set of 'N' stations co... read more
Q2. Longest Increasing Path in a 2D Matrix Problem Statement Given a matrix of non-negative integers of size 'N x M', where 'N' and 'M' denote ... read more
Q3. Binary Tree Construction from Preorder and Inorder Traversal The goal is to construct a binary tree from given preorder and inorder travers... read more